

Juanita was born February 12, 1931 in Wilmington, NC to the late Lindsey Williams and Lila Brehmer Williams. She was a graduate of New Hanover High School in Wilmington and King’s Business College in Charlotte. Juanita was employed in the buying services for Belk’s Stores, where she met her devoted husband. She loved to be outdoors, she spent many hours tending her rose garden and keeping her yard meticulously maintained. Juanita loved playing the piano and had many favorite hymns and Christmas carols. She was an avid NC State Wolfpack fan, especially basketball. Juanita served as a volunteer with Union Memorial Hospital for many years. She was also a very active member of Monroe United Methodist Church and Seaside United Methodist Church.
Juanita was a wonderful wife, mother, grandmother, friend and neighbor.
